Kick off to United Way Day takes place at O.P.P. headquarters November 25th when O.P.P. Deputy Commissioner Chris Lewis will provide a talk to youth who are interested in a career within the law enforcement sector. The event begins at 6 p.m. A donation of $5 towards United Way of Greater Simcoe County is suggested.
Books on the history of hockey will be available for $20 with $10 going towards United Way of Greater Simcoe County.

United Way's Community Fund supports five priority areas, called Impact Areas |
1. Safe, supportive communities
2. Reduced cycles of poverty & abuse
3. Living with independence & dignity
|
4. Healthy, thriving children & youth
5. Strong, nurturing families |
